[リストへもどる]   [VBレスキュー(花ちゃん)]
一括表示

投稿時間:2004/12/19(Sun) 22:39
投稿者名:C_Jr
Eメール:
URL :
タイトル:
コンボボックスで項目名を表示
いつも拝見させてもらっています。
VB6.0ではないですが、ExcelのVBAに関して質問です

コンボボックスでクリックした時に
項目名を表示させるような方法はあるのでしょうか?
(もちろん項目は選択できないようになっています)

出来たら、その項目名がスクロールした時に常に上に表示できるようになっていれば良いのですが

もしお分かりでしたら、ご教授お願いします

(イメージ図 クリックした時に、このように表示させたい。もちろん、項目名と "-"はさわれない)

ID PASS 内容
----------------------
01  a  テスト
02  b  テスト2

付属情報;
バージョン情報:Office2000
OS:Windows2000Pro

投稿時間:2004/12/20(Mon) 07:38
投稿者名:nobu
Eメール:
URL :
タイトル:
Re: コンボボックスで項目名を表示
> コンボボックスでクリックした時に
> 項目名を表示させるような方法はあるのでしょうか?
> 出来たら、その項目名がスクロールした時に常に上に表示できるようになっていれば良いのですが

コンボボックスで無ければダメなのですか?
コンボボックスの上側にListBoxやTextBoxを置いて
そこに表示させる....などでは。

投稿時間:2004/12/20(Mon) 23:24
投稿者名:C_Jr
Eメール:
URL :
タイトル:
Re^2: コンボボックスで項目名を表示
nobuさん、お返事ありがとうございます。
nobuさんの方法はちょっと使えないので・・・あの後、色々と調べたところ

ColumnHeadsというメソッドが使えることがわかりました。
これは項目の見出しを表示させるかどうかのメソッドで、ROWSOURCEで
範囲を指定してやることで、範囲指定の上の行(EX. 範囲をA2:A5とするなら、項目名はA1となる)に
なるメソッドだそうです・・・。

以上報告です。
ご親切に教えていただきまして、本当にありがとうございました。